About Percentile Formula

The percentile calculation determines how well a person performs in comparison to others. The percentile calculation is used to determine a student's position on the test in comparison to other candidates. A percentile is a figure that represents the percentage of scores that fall below a specified threshold.

Percentile Definition

A percentage's percentile is defined as the value below which it falls. Ben, for example, is the fourth tallest child in a group of twenty, and 80% of the children are shorter than you. As a result, Ben's score is in the 80th percentile. It's most typically seen on competitive examinations like the SAT and LSAT.

What is Percentile Formula?

When we need to compare exact values or numbers to other numbers from the given data, such as the accuracy of the number, we apply the percentile calculation. Percentile and percentage are sometimes confused, but they are two distinct notions. The fraction is treated as one term in a percentage, while the percentile is the value below the % calculated from the data. Percentile formulas are frequently used in our daily lives to determine test scores or biometric data. The percentile formula is thus:

Percentile = (n/N) × 100

Or

The ratio of the number of values below x to the total number of values multiplied by 100 is the percentile of x.

The percentile formula, in other words, is

Percentile = (Number of Values Below “x” / Total Number of Values) × 100

Percentile Formula

P = (n/N) × 100

Where,

  • n - ordinal rank of given value or value below number0
  • N - number of values in the data set
  • P - percentile

Or

(Number of Values Below (x) / Total Number of Values) × 100 = Percentile

Steps of Percentile Formula

Here are a few steps to using the percentile calculation to find the percentile. The qth percentile is a value that splits the data into two halves, with the lower part including the q percent of the data and the upper part containing the rest of the data, if q is any number between zero and one hundred.

  • Step 1: Sort the data in ascending order.
  • Step 2: Count the number of values in the data set and represent it as r.
  • Step 3: Determine the value of the q/100.
  • Step 4: Multiply q percent by r.
  • Step 5: If the answer is not a whole number, round it to the next whole number. If it's a whole number, go to the next step.
  • Step 6: Count values in the data set, then calculate the mean and the next number. The qth percentile is the answer.
  • Step 7: Count the values in the data set until you reach the number we calculated in step 5, which is the qth percentile.
